PROJECT COORDINATOR

JOB SUMMARY:

The Project Administrator (PA) will act as the primary point of contact and reference for all parties involved in the successful execution of a job.

This is an onsite position, Monday - Friday, from 8:00 AM - 5:00 PM.

The PA’s main goal will be to aid in the successful execution of a job by facilitating the completion of required tasks and documentation on a daily basis.

The PA will achieve this goal by being knowledgeable about all the requirements and phases of a job, supporting the Estimator and Project Manager throughout the job, establishing and nurturing relationships with our clients and customers, researching and resolving issues as quickly as possible, and providing superior customer service, both internally and externally at all times.

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:

  • Track the progression of a job from initiation to completion using project management software and checklists.
  • Update job stages and manage job life cycle.
  • Act as primary point of contact for all parties involved in the execution of a job including Estimators, Project Managers, clients (carrier programs, insurance companies, adjusters), customers/insured (Property Managers, commercial or residential property owners), subcontractors and suppliers, account payable and receivable, and administrators.
  • Maintain schedule for scheduled inspections, mitigation, or pack outs/pack backs for Estimator/PM reference.
  • Schedule initial inspections with homeowners.
  • Create rapport and build relationships with our clients and customers/insured.
  • Understand requirements, regarding documentation and timeframes, of each carrier program and/or insurance company.
  • Provide consistent, high-level “10 out of 10” customer service to both clients and customers.
  • Follow through on promised dates and times for responses and deliverables to any parties.
  • Educate our clients and customers/insured about our overall process and set realistic expectations.
  • Research and resolve any concerns from clients and customers/insured.
  • Follow up on all issues affecting the forward progression of a project.
  • Interact with fellow teammates in a positive, respectful, and supportive matter.
  • Promote teamwork
  • Follow the On-call Scheduling and Response Policy.

QUALIFICATIONS:

  • High school diploma or equivalent.
  • Ability to problem solve on an ongoing basis.
  • Knowledge of Microsoft Office Applications (Word, Excel, Outlook).
  • Computer proficiency to include current company software programs.
  • Knowledge of general office procedures (filing, general record keeping).
  • Advanced commun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Demonstrated ability to work under pressure with multiple tasks, changing priorities, short deadlines and heavy workload.
  • Ability to work full-time, onsite, Monday - Friday 8:00 AM - 5:00 PM, with occasional on call work, paid at time-and-a-half for hours exceeding 40 hours per work week.
